Another new Lego plant set! Ope, nope". TIL that stinkbugs eggs are pretty nifty. WebOn average, the eggs are clustered in about 20 to 150 eggs. For instance, the brown marmorated stink bug lays eggs in clusters of 25, the Red-banded Stink Bug, 30, and the southern green stink bug, 150. They are organized in rows too. The color of the eggs also differ with the species of the stink bugs. In the Painted Bagrada Stink Bug, the ...

WebStink bugs have been shown to crawl through openings as small as 1/8 inches. You need to seal all holes, cracks, and small openings around the house to keep them out. The heaviest Stink bug infestations are found in the attic. It’s just below the roof that cracks go unnoticed. These places need to be sealed with a good silicone-based gel. WebHowever, their presence could cause an allergic reaction for some people, and if you have other allergies, you should be somewhat wary of stink bugs. They might cause skin irritation, dermatitis, itchy eyes, teary eyes, or a runny nose. This is relatively rare, but if you are experiencing allergic symptoms, make sure you wash any inflamed skin ...
